RTITB Over Head Gantry Crane Course Introduction This training is essential for operatives using any form of overhead gantry lifting equipment. The course aims to provide delegates with a thorough understanding of the hazards associated with operating such machinery. This includes having a working knowledge of how the various machines operate and to identify the major components of the machine and explain their functions, including weight limits, and to carry out an effective pre-use check. COURSE TIMINGS & LIMITATIONS Novice | 8 Hours (Maximum 4 Students) Refresher | 6.5 Hours (Maximum 4 Students) On completation of the RTITB course, you will recieve a E – Card & PDF Certificate. The operator must have completed the RTITB safety in Slinging and Signalling course first to be eligible for this qualification Please contact us for further information including availability. Course Pre-Requisites You are required to hold a current RTITB Slinger Signaller to attend this session. Course Topics Safe and efficient operation of an overhead crane Duties under the HASAWA and associated risks Pre-use inspection and maintenance Authorisation to operate Introduction to the controls Operating the crane in four directions Controlling hook swing Completion of pre-use inspection Basic signalling protocols Basic slinging techniques Assessment Method Associated Knowledge Test (5 open and 20 multiple choice questions), Pre-Use Test and Practical Test of Basic Operating Skills Qualification Expiry 3 Years
